Sacked Ceo of Mabunji Aboriginal Resource Indigenous Corporation (MARIC) has had a recent court matter dismissed in the Federal Court of the Northern Territory.


On December 23rd 2015, Michael Gravener attended an Interlocutory hearing that was issued by the Federal Court, in attempt to have the court order him, to return documents to MARIC.

 It is believed he is holding documents that are owned Mabunji Corporation.

 A further hearing will be set to try and have Mr Gravener return the documents to MARIC.

This hearing has been held in response to Gravener's attempts to uncover issues with governance and financial irregularities within the corporation.

 Mr Gravener exposed his allegations of corruption to the Office of the Register of Indigenous Corporations (ORIC)who then published a report into the previous administration of MARIC.

Michael is calling for a Royal Commission into the administration of Indigenous organisations and says it is the people of Borroloola who are footing the bill.
